Latest revision as of 15:05, 19 January 2023

Mennonite Weekly Review obituary: 1971 Mar 18 p. 8

Birth date: 1910

text of obituary:

Nv11.jpg

. . .

— Johnnie R. Wedel, 60, lifelong resident of Moundridge, died at Mercy Hospital there on March 12 after a long illness. He was an auto mechanic. Survivors include his widow, the former Frances Peterson; a son, John Richard of Moundridge; three brothers and five sisters. Mrs. Ernest Buller of Newton is a sister. the funeral was conducted at the First Mennonite Church of Christian on Monday afternoon, with Rev. E. J. Miller and Rev. Marvin Zehr in charge.


The Mennonite obituary: 1971 Apr 27 p. 282
